6 Basic Steps to Stop a Burst Pipe from Getting Out of Control
The immediate feedback when a pipe bursts in your residential or commercial property is to enter complete panic setting. Don't worry; you are not alone as most house owners feel by doing this, also. Nevertheless, this problem can result in significant house damages.

Though it might be difficult to do, stay calm and also gathered. Making rash decisions can make the situation worse. To assist you out, right here are 6 immediate actions you need to take when dealing with ruptured pipes. Keep in mind, knowledge is power so checking out this before it occurs will enable you to remain in control also in the middle of an enormous emergency water leakage:

 

 

Attempt a Do It Yourself Pipeline Fixing



If you have actually obtained handyman abilities, do a small repair like sealing a tiny split. You can acquire piping sealer to make quick fixes. Beware with the application, so you don't aggravate any kind of issues. If you require to tighten a couple of nuts and also bolts, withstand need to over-tighten as this can lead to leakages down the line.

 

 

Close the Main Water Valve



After a quick scan, you can currently shut down the major water supply. Maintaining water running will certainly result in large damage. The last point you require is significant flooding warps wood floors or ruins home appliances and furnishings. You likewise want to prevent mold and mildew growth. Shut off the valve as well as call the plumber for an emergency examination.

 

 

Drain pipes the Pipeline



As you await the plumber to get here, drain pipes the water streaming in the pipes. Just run your tap as well as purge the commode to ensure that whatever water is remaining will completely flow out. When you do this, the leakage will quit going where it's not meant to be to begin with. With that, the plumber can likewise function much faster. Simply do not neglect to turn off the tap after the pipes are drained.

 

 

Eliminate Any Kind Of Standing Water



Do not allow any standing water sit for too. It will certainly cause more damage if water leaks right into your floors or rug. You also don't want it to move right into essential things like electronics. Clean up the water as well as completely dry the location off instantly. If you have electric followers, maintain them going to flow the air and also advertise faster drying.

 

 

Conduct a Quick Visual Examination



Though your instinct is to turn off the shutoff immediately, time out for some time and also carry out a fast aesthetic examination of the website. Try and find where the water is leaking from. Doing so will certainly enable you to encourage the plumber on what location to look at. This less-than-a-minute perusal will certainly conserve you time and also aid your plumber swiftly recognize the origin.

 

Call a Reliable Plumber



If you really feel unclear regarding your abilities to repair a small crack or little leakage, it is best to call an expert plumber. When it concerns repairs, they have the expertise, abilities, devices, as well as experience to get points done quick. Tinkering with pipelines is not a joke as it can cause more difficulties if done improperly. Locating a respectable plumbing solution assures your water leak is taken care of efficiently and successfully.

 

What to Do When a Pipe Bursts in Your Home

 

Careful planning comes in handy, particularly in a situation where a home emergency occurs. For example, a water pipe bursts – what are your first, second, third and fourth steps to remediate the problem? A little planning ahead of time can mean all the difference in the world.


First off, let’s look at what causes pipes to burst. It basically comes down to a few simple things, and they include water pressure problems, corrosion, frozen pipes and pipes that move or have been involved in a collision.

 

Freezing weather

 

Extremely cold temperatures, which people in Northern Illinois and Indiana can attest to, can be the most common source of a burst pipe, because when water freezes it expands. Expansion is not something most pipes can handle, so they will split and burst.


To prevent your pipes from freezing this winter, make sure that your home’s heating system is up to the task and is getting hot air to areas that are usually drafty. If you haven’t insulated pipes in these drafty areas, that’s a highly recommended precaution to take. Furthermore, professional plumbers can install special equipment to keep your pipes in drafty areas from freezing.

 

Corroded pipes

 

If you live in an older home, you’ve probably got some pipes that are corroding on the inside. If you live in an area where the pH is out of balance, you’re pipes will corrode at a faster rate.


Galvanized pipes are prone to corrosion, which happens after the galvanized coating is eroded away and the iron in the pipe is exposed to water, and the pipe begins to rust. The diameter of the pipe will eventually thin out and you’ll be at risk of a major leak.

 

Moving pipes

 

Have you ever turned off the water in your home and heard/felt a bang? That’s called water hammer, and it occurs when pipes aren’t secured. Movement is not good on your pipes, particularly in the joints connecting one pipe to the next.


In some cases, it’s a home improvement project gone wrong that will lead to a burst pipe. For example, you’re putting in new drywall in the bathroom and when you hammer in a nail or use your drill to put in a drywall screw, it hits a hidden pipe.

 

Stop the flow

 

The only way a burst pipe is going to stop leaking is for the water main supply valve to be turned to the off position. Find out exactly where your water main is and rehearse the steps you need to take to get there and whether you’ll need a tool to turn off the water.


One caveat to this is that you want to make sure you’re not risking electrocution on the way to turn off the valve. For example, if your basement has flooded as a result of the broken pipe, standing water can represent a shock risk, so avoid a situation like that and simply call your plumber to handle the situation.

 

Mop up the mess

 

Water can cause considerable damage to a home, which is why as soon as you’re able to cease the flow, you need to start cleaning up.


Water can cause warping in your subfloor, which might take a while to present itself, but it will eventually be an issue, which is why the sooner you can get your interiors dry, the better off you’ll be.


If the flood is substantial, it’s worth your money to hire a professional crew to dry out your interiors.
